It all begins when the diverse group of main characters decides to paint the roof of their house sky blue by using a very peculiar method: removing it. From then on Goran Petrovic, with a writing style reminiscent of the oral tradition, narrates and bears witness to the wonderful events that envelop the house without a roof and its inhabitants.

Barnes & Noble does business -- big business -- by the book. As the #1 bookseller in the US, it operates about 720 Barnes & Noble superstores (selling books, music, movies, and gifts) throughout all 50 US states and Washington, DC. The stores are typically 10,000 to 60,000 sq. ft. and stock between 60,000 and 200,000 book titles. Many of its locations contain Starbucks cafes, as well as music departments that carry more than 30,000 titles.
